Sažetak
The article reflects on the devotion to the Heart of Mary within two fundamental Mariological postulates that were defined, in reference to the New Testament and Patristic Mariology, by the Second Vatican Council: all Mariological contents, including the veneration of Mary, are Christologically based and ecclesiologically directed. The Christological-ecclesiastical foundation of the conciliar Mariology proves to be the theologically most important and ecclesiologically-soteriologically the most relevant element of this worship. Starting from the religious aspect of the Heart of Mary and her connection with the Son, the deep connection between the heart of the Mother and the heart of the Son and their perfect and complete harmony in the common direction of Heavenly Father's will is revealed. In accordance with the conciliar Mariology and its emphasis on Mary as a model for the Church, this element is finally recognized as the main theological content of the religious worship and discipleship of the Heart of Mary. Therefore, this worship cannot be equated with banal projections of human affectivity and should be aimed at religious respect and existential acceptance of the Word of God. The Heart of Mary is recognized as a true symbol of the Church, whose imitation indicates two sensibilities of the Church: sensitivity to the will of God and sensitivity to the needs of every human being.
